Predictive Factors of Surgical Success in Endoscopic Tympanoplasty for Chronic Otitis Media

Abstract

ABSTRACT Objective This study aimed to identify predictors of surgical success in patients with non‐cholesteatomatous chronic otitis media (COM) undergoing endoscopic tympanoplasty. Methods Patients who underwent endoscopic tympanoplasty for COM without cholesteatoma between January 2012 and December 2023 were retrospectively reviewed. Primary outcomes were graft success and the combined outcome of intact tympanic membrane with hearing (postoperative air‐bone gap ABG < 15 dB). Descriptive statistics and logistic regression analyses were used to identify predictors. Results Among 301 cases, graft integrity at 12 months was achieved in 82.4%. The mean ABG improved from 22.8 to 9.8 dB. The use of perichondrium (OR = 3.67; 95% CI, 1.22–15.88) and cartilage (OR = 2.31; 95% CI, 1.02–5.81) grafts was significantly associated with higher rates of graft take compared with temporalis fascia. Predictors of reduced graft success included untreated rhinitis (OR = 0.25; 95% CI, 0.07–0.81), persistent otorrhea (OR = 0.18; 95% CI, 0.03–0.97), and inferior external auditory canal bony overhang (OR = 0.17; 95% CI, 0.04–0.79). Considering combined graft take and hearing outcomes, preoperative ABG ≤ 30 dB was a significant predictor of favorable outcomes, whereas untreated rhinitis, persistent otorrhea, and middle ear swelling were negative predictors. Conclusion Endoscopic tympanoplasty is an effective treatment for COM without cholesteatoma. Surgical graft success was enhanced by selecting durable graft materials, particularly cartilage or perichondrium, maintaining a dry ear, controlling rhinitis, and addressing anatomical challenges such as canal overhangs. Both graft uptake and hearing improvement were strongly influenced by preoperative ABG and nasal and middle ear conditions. Level of Evidence 3
